vue商城实现功能
Vue 商城实现功能
用户模块
用户注册与登录(支持手机号、邮箱或第三方登录) 个人中心(订单管理、地址管理、收藏夹、优惠券) 用户信息修改(头像、昵称、密码等)
商品模块
商品分类展示(多级分类、面包屑导航) 商品搜索(关键词搜索、筛选排序) 商品详情页(SKU选择、商品评价、详情图文) 商品收藏与分享功能
购物车模块
添加/删除商品(支持多规格选择) 批量操作(全选、反选、批量删除) 实时计算总价(优惠券抵扣、运费计算)
订单模块
订单生成(多种支付方式对接) 订单状态追踪(待支付、待发货、待收货、已完成) 订单评价与售后申请

支付模块
对接主流支付接口(微信支付、支付宝) 支付结果回调处理 退款流程实现
后台管理
商品管理(CRUD操作、批量上下架) 订单管理(状态修改、导出Excel) 用户管理(权限控制、封禁操作) 数据统计(销售额、用户增长图表)

技术实现要点
前端使用Vue 3 + Pinia状态管理 采用Vant或Element UI组件库 Axios封装API请求,配合拦截器处理权限 Vue Router实现路由守卫和懒加载 WebSocket实现订单状态实时推送
性能优化
图片懒加载与CDN加速 路由组件按需加载 接口请求节流与缓存 PWA技术实现离线访问
安全措施
XSS防护(数据过滤) CSRF防护(Token验证) 敏感操作二次验证 接口权限细粒度控制
扩展功能
秒杀活动模块 拼团功能实现 会员积分系统 智能推荐算法






